STUDENTS are trying to raise £20,000 for two cancer charities in memory of their pal who died from the disease.
Allister Boyd was just 20 when he passed away in April after being diagnosed in 2005.
He spent his last years tirelessly fund-raising for Teenage Cancer Trust and CLIC Sargent.
Now friends at Glasgow Caledonian University Students' Association are hosting a charity ball in his memory.
Dad Robert said: "It's great to know Allister's influence is continuing to have an impact in the university and beyond."
The ball takes place tonight at the Saltire Centre.
